In order to implement the above activities, ITCA will focus on developing 3 core services:

ICT Exhibition Center

wpe156.jpg (9169 bytes)ITCA’s ICT Exhibition component demonstrates a coherent set of attractive, enticing, novel, informative and interactive multi-media exhibits specifically aimed at creating awareness of the major benefits and crucial role of ICT amongst Africa’s decision-makers. ITCA also provides a unique venue where our constituents and partners can put their development oriented technologies on display.

Onsite and Online Learning Center

On-site workshops and seminars will be provided to delegates and other participants to promote awareness on the importance of ICT for economic growth and African nations’ economic competitiveness. Customized delivery module will be designed depending on the audience profile. The courses will include "ICT awareness seminar for policy makers" and "Internet Networking Technology for African women. ITCA has organized from 2001 to 2003 a training course on Internet networking technology for African women in collaboration with InfoDev and Cisco Systems Inc.

ITCA Outreach Service Center

Website development, information repackaging, dissemination of ICT related literature and publications, facilitating access to technology to member States, and follow up and assistance to alumni and members will constitute the functions of the Outreach Service.
